Two men were arrested following a raid at a Kwik Fit in Salford. A police helicopter was seen circling the skies following burglary at the vehicle servicing and repair business on Bury New Road at around 10.40pm on Monday (May 18).
Large numbers of GMP vehicles were later seen on Cholmondeley Road - around three miles away from the garage - near a block of flats.
Two men, aged 25 and 26, were arrested on suspicion of burglary. They both remain in police custody for questioning. Police have not confirmed what was taken from the garage, but it is believed a van was stolen.
